Output 58bae9b8ba95d9e169b49735905f899089e572e2fb212f9a90e572ab0864a22a:1

value
13963614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f2deca9ffc62f688f84b14f88e8cd96572ed48f OP_EQUAL
address
3Bpswj151x74Rg5Dsa7VTNVujNmVyeAeng
transaction
58bae9b8ba95d9e169b49735905f899089e572e2fb212f9a90e572ab0864a22a
spent
true